Lead plaintiff Sissy McConnon’s allegations that third-party laboratory tests showing the private label product’s content profiles were inconsistent with “pure avocado oil” didn’t meet pleading standards, the US District Court for the Central District of California said June 21.
McConnon alleged the tests found the fatty acid and sterol profiles of the Kroger product were inconsistent with “pure” avocado oil.
